Job Summary
We are looking for a courteous, enthusiastic, and customer-focused Telecaller to join our hospital team. The Telecaller will be responsible for handling inbound and outbound calls, assisting patients with appointments, providing information about hospital services, and ensuring a positive patient experience through effective communication.
Key Responsibilities
- Answer incoming calls professionally and respond to patient inquiries.
- Schedule, reschedule, and cancel doctor appointments.
- Make outbound calls to confirm appointments and follow up with patients.
- Provide accurate information about doctors, departments, services, timings, and hospital facilities.
- Maintain patient records and update information in the hospital management system.
- Coordinate with doctors, nurses, and other departments to address patient queries.
- Handle complaints or concerns politely and escalate complex issues to the appropriate department.
- Promote preventive health check-up packages and hospital services when appropriate.
- Ensure confidentiality of patient information and comply with hospital policies.
- Meet daily call handling and patient service quality standards.
